IAF kills Palestinian, wounds 4 in separate strikes on Gaza
By News Agencies
Tags: Gaza, IDF, Abassan

The Israel Air Force launched two separate strikes on Thursday in northern Gaza, wounding four Palestinians, two of them critically, medics said.

The missiles struck near the town of Jebaliya. The critically wounded men are members of the violent Islamic Jihad group, security officials said.

The Israeli military said the missiles targeted a rocket launching squad.

Medics late Wednesday night found the body of a Palestinian woman in an area of heavy Israeli-Palestinian fighting along Gaza's border with Israel. The woman was discovered in her home in the Abassan village in southern Gaza. Palestinian health officials say she was 35 years old and had seven children.

Earlier Wednesday, Israeli troops and Palestinian gunmen clashed in Abassan. Israeli aircraft fired missiles at a series of targets. One struck Palestinians who were using abandoned houses as cover. A militant was killed and 14 people were wounded in the clashes. The woman's body was discovered hours later, after Israeli forces withdrew.

Palestinian witnesses said a total of 25 tanks and armored bulldozers entered Abassan, an area east of Khan Yunis, setting off battles with local militants.

Israel Air Force aircraft carried out at least four airstrikes, including one that struck a group of Palestinians who were using abandoned houses as cover, witnesses said.

A gunman of the Islamic Jihad group was killed and another group member was wounded, said Dr. Moaiya Hassanain of the Palestinian Health Ministry.

An earlier strike hit six members of the Hamas group, which rules the Gaza Strip. Three of the men were in critical condition, Hassanain said
